并按照考试成绩降序和学号升序排序
时间: 2023-08-24 09:08:17 浏览: 97
要按照考试成绩降序和学号升序对表进行排序,可以使用SQL语句中的ORDER BY子句。假设有一个名为"students"的表,包含字段"学号"(student_id)和"考试成绩"(exam_score),可以按照以下方式编写SQL查询语句:
```sql
SELECT * FROM students
ORDER BY exam_score DESC, student_id ASC;
```
上述语句中,"DESC"表示降序排序,"ASC"表示升序排序。首先根据"exam_score"字段进行降序排序,然后在考试成绩相同时,按照"student_id"字段进行升序排序。
执行以上SQL查询语句后,将返回按照考试成绩降序和学号升序排序的结果集。
相关问题
查询课程“Dp010004”的学生学号和成绩,并按成绩降序排列,成绩相同按学号升序排列
好的,根据您的要求,查询课程“Dp010004”的学生学号和成绩,并按成绩降序排列,成绩相同按学号升序排列的 SQL 语句如下:
```
SELECT student_id, score
FROM score
WHERE course_id = 'Dp010004'
ORDER BY score DESC, student_id ASC;
```
请注意,这是一个 SQL 语句,需要在数据库中执行才能得到结果。
用mysql编写:在学生数据库中,查询每名学生的学号和平均成绩,查询结果按照平均成绩降序排列,平均成绩相同时按照学号升序排列
可以使用以下SQL语句来查询每名学生的学号和平均成绩,查询结果按照平均成绩降序排列,平均成绩相同时按照学号升序排列:
```
SELECT id, AVG(score) AS avg_score FROM score GROUP BY id ORDER BY avg_score DESC, id ASC;
```
其中,`score`是表名,`id`是学生学号所在的列名,`score`是学生成绩所在的列名。`AVG(score)`是一个聚合函数,用于计算每名学生的平均成绩。`GROUP BY id`表示按照学号分组统计。`ORDER BY avg_score DESC, id ASC`表示按照平均成绩降序排列,平均成绩相同时按照学号升序排列。通过执行该SQL语句,就可以得到一个结果集,其中包含了每名学生的学号和平均成绩,并按照要求进行了排序。
相关推荐
![application/x-r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)